An unfinished wood hutch is a piece of furniture that combines functionality and aesthetics. It is typically made from solid wood, such as pine or oak, and is left unfinished, allowing the natural beauty of the wood to shine through. The hutch usually features shelves or cabinets with doors, providing storage space for items such as dishes, glassware, or decorative items. Disadvantages of an Unfinished Wood Hutch

While an unfinished wood hutch offers numerous advantages, it is essential to consider the potential drawbacks:

Requires Finishing: The unfinished wood hutch requires finishing, which can be time-consuming and may require some DIY skills.

Requires Maintenance: The natural wood may require periodic maintenance, such as refinishing or resealing, to keep it in optimal condition.

Potential for Damage: Unfinished wood is more susceptible to scratches, stains, and water damage compared to finished wood.

Cost: Depending on the quality of the wood and craftsmanship, an unfinished wood hutch can be more expensive compared to other types of furniture.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can I paint an unfinished wood hutch?

Yes, you can paint an unfinished wood hutch to match your desired color scheme. However, keep in mind that painting over natural wood will hide its unique grain patterns.

2. How do I maintain an unfinished wood hutch?

To maintain an unfinished wood hutch, periodically clean it with a mild wood cleaner and av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ials. You may also need to refinish or reseal the wood to keep it protected.

3. Can I use an unfinished wood hutch outdoors?

No, an unfinished wood hutch is not designed for outdoor use as it is not weather-resistant. Exposure to the elements can cause the wood to warp, rot, or deteriorate.

4. Can I customize the size of an unfinished wood hutch?

In most cases, unfinished wood hutches come in standard sizes. However, some manufacturers may offer customization options to accommodate your specific requirements.
